Title Cement
Bibliographic information HSE Books, P.O. Box 1999, Sudbury, Suffolk CO10 2WA, United Kingdom, Dec. 2002. 3p. 13 ref.
Internet access http://www.hse.gov.uk/pubns/cis26.pdf [in English]
Abstract This data sheet provides advice on the safe use of cement. Contents: health effects (allergic and/or irritant dermatitis, skin burns, dust inhalation, risks of manual handing); preventive measures (substitution; personal hygiene, gloves and protective clothing); medical surveillance; preventing dust exposure; limiting manual handling; legal provisions.
